The 28-year-old midfielder replaces Ciarán Kavanagh at Belfield, who moved in the opposite direction this summer after being offered a contract at Oriel Park.
Dubliner O'Dowd realised that he was unlikely to hold down a regular place with the Lilywhites this season, whom he joined from Drogheda United a year ago. He is now set to partner Ciarán Martyn in UCD's midfield.
